Who created DB/Z/GT?
DB was created by Toei Entertainment in conjuncture with Bird Studios, and is based on the mangas of Akira Toriyama. The show was produced in Japan, and is dubbed into English by FUNimation. This is why you will see many spellings of names from the series, as the translation is far from perfect. DBGT was also created by Toei/Bird, but Toriyama was not in on the project.

How is the version in the US different from the original?
The American variant is greatly censored and cut, which greatly angered viewers who had seen the original. Roughly 19% on average is cut from every episode from seasons one and two; 53 American shows is the same as 65 of the Japanese version. Season three animation has remained pretty much untouched in the cut version, but the dialogue has been butchered significantly. And contrary to popular belief, there is no cussing at all in DB, DBZ, or DBGT. The fansubs tend to take liberties with the episodes and add a "fuck" and a "shit" when they feel it is necessary (Although there are mild insults and taunts, not to mention the occasional flipping the bird ^_^).

How many episodes of DB/Z/GT are there?
Dragonball: 153
DragonballZ: 291
DragonballGT: 64

Is (insert game name here) available in English?
Probably not. Only three games were released in English. They are:
Dragon Power (Shenron no Nazo) - NES
DragonBall Z: The Game (Buyuu Retsuden) - Genesis
DragonBall GT Final Bout (DragonBall Final Bout) - PSX
These games are no longer in production, and are impossible to find new. Check your local used game store, e-bay (be careful what you buy there!), or our list of DBZ Game Retailers.
